From the minute she met him everyone thought Baby Jaimie's first crush was Derek. Derek even thought so. That's why he asked her first grade teacher, Mrs. Smith if he could come in to visit her.

The day of the visit didn't go as planned. While Derek was introducing himself a new student, Jack, entered the room and stole everyone's attention. Especially Baby Jaimie's. For th...more

Brought to you by Author Jaimie Hope, The Adventures of Baby Jaimie series is a delightful collection of stories about a young girl who is confined to a wheelchair and all the adventures she has. Inspired by true stories from the author's own life, the series serves to be educational to children who are curious about other children who have disabilities, as well as inspirational to children who do have disabilities.


Baby Jaimie is a normal girl despite having a wheelchair. She makes friends just...more

This story is a great lesson in old and new friendships coming together. Even when baby Jaimie though all was lost she was able to pull everyone together and they all remained old and new friends alike. This is a good book to teach kids that you can have more than one friend at a time and how to share that friendship. Jaimie Hope gave us a great teching tool for young children who need ot learn what friendship really is. Thank You Jaimie
